Abstract
The security has become an important issue in multimedia applications. The embedding of watermark bits in compressed domain is less computationally expensive as full decoding and re-encoding is not required. The motion coherency is an essential property to resist temporal frame averaging based attacks. The design of motion compensated embedding method in compressed domain is a challenging task. As far we know, no such embedding method is explored yet. In this paper, we propose a motion compensated compressed domain embedding method within a short video neighborhood that gives acceptable visual quality, embedding capacity, and robustness. The simulation results show the effectiveness of the proposed method.
